What's the use of banning?
So the Indian government is pursuing UN to ban Jamat-ud-dawa, a front group for Lashkar-e-Taiba (LeT). I just don't understand what's the use of banning groups. Even LeT and JeM was banned years ago. Still, they carried out so many attacks including the Mumbai terror attacks on 26/11. Ban one group and they will operate under some other umbrella. Freeze some bank accounts and they will open others. All Pakistan has done in the past is ban groups, place few people under house-arrest and then release them. Ex-ISI chiefs, underworld dons, leaders of terrorist groups....each one of them walks scot-free in Pakistan. Pakistan says it will try the arrested people in their own courts and will not hand over to India. How is that going to help? These people will be released as they will claim to have committed no crime on Pakistani soil.

Why doesn't India realize that Pakistan is not going to change colors overnight? It is not aiding us and has never aided us in any way. However, disappointed as I may be like other like-minded people, the Indian govt. is clearly not going to take the military action route. Besides, I think it is probably too late for that now as the militants must have already gone "underground" and striking the places where we thought they may be hiding must be already vacated by now.

What Indian government is doing is to prolong this so that *we* all forget this...The government *wants* us to get back to routine life. Some days from now, there will be cricket news...then some bollywood box office hit....followed by some state elections....and bang! the people and the media are no longer pressurizing the government. The matter is long forgotten.
